Unlock Major Savings with Federal Solar Incentives

The cornerstone of making solar power accessible across the nation is the federal Residential Clean Energy Credit. This powerful program is one of the most significant federal solar incentives available, allowing homeowners to claim a tax credit for a percentage of the total cost of their solar installation. This isn't just a deduction; it's a dollar-for-dollar reduction in your income tax liability. This credit applies not only to the solar panels themselves but also to accompanying battery storage systems, like the innovative Hicorenergy Home Power Station. By combining high-efficiency panels with a state-of-the-art battery, you can maximize your energy independence and take full advantage of this generous federal offering, dramatically lowering the upfront cost of your entire system.

Making Solar a Reality for Your Home: Residential Solar Incentives

Specifically tailored for homeowners, residential solar incentives address the unique aspects of outfitting a home with its own power source. Many states have property tax exemptions, meaning the significant value a solar system adds to your home won't increase your property taxes. Furthermore, net metering policies in many areas allow you to sell any excess electricity your system generates back to the grid, earning you credits on your utility bill. These residential solar incentives are key to achieving not just lower energy bills, but potentially eliminating them entirely.
